Pikeville Medical Center’s main campus is located in downtown Pikeville and is accessible by Harolds Branch, Bypass Road and Burchett Way. Our main campus consists of multiple buildings with a conveniently attached 10-floor parking garage. See below for an overview of our main campus facilities and some commonly requested services located there:

From Grundy, VA:

Take U.S. 460 W to Pikeville. After approximately 40 miles, merge onto 23 North. In Pikeville, take exit 23 and then stay in the right lane. You will take the first right at McDonald’s, and then turn left at the light. Pikeville Medical Center will be on your right.

From Hazard, KY:

Follow Route 80 East towards Prestonsburg for 44 miles. Turn right onto U.S. 23 South and continue for 22.6 miles. In Pikeville, take exit 23 and then merge into the right lane. You will take the first right at McDonald’s, and then turn left at the light. Pikeville Medical Center will be on your right.

From Lexington, KY:

Take Interstate 64 East to Winchester, KY. Just past the second Winchester exit, you will take the Mountain Parkway (402) exit. Follow the Mountain Parkway towards Prestonsburg for approximately 95 miles. In Prestonsburg, take the U.S. 23 South exit and follow 23 for approximately 25 miles. In Pikeville, take exit 23 and then merge into the right lane. You will take the first right at McDonald’s, and then turn left at the light. Pikeville Medical Center will be on your right.

From Ashland, KY:

Take the U.S. 23 South exit and follow 23 for approximately 90 miles. In Pikeville, take exit 23 and then merge into the right lane. You will take the first right at McDonald’s, and then turn left at the light. Pikeville Medical Center will be on your right.

From Charleston, WV:

Take U.S. 119 (Corridor G) from Charleston towards Williamson, WV. Continue on 119 to Pikeville until you come to the U.S. 23 intersection. Turn left onto U.S. 23 South and follow for approximately 2 miles. In Pikeville, take exit 23 and then merge into the right lane. You will take the first right at McDonald’s, and then turn left at the light. Pikeville Medical Center will be on your right.

From Tri-Cities (Bristol/Kingsport/Johnson City, TN):

Take U.S. 23 North through Virginia to Pikeville, KY. In Pikeville, take exit 23 and then stay in the right lane. You will take the first right at McDonald’s, and then turn left at the light. Pikeville Medical Center will be on your right.
